Get PriceWhy do you think that the furnace used in the extraction of iron is called a blast furnace The furnace gets its name from the method that is used to heat it The hot air blast to the furnace burns the coke and maintains the very high temperatures that are needed to reduce the ore to iron
Get PriceImpurities in the iron from the blast furnace include carbon sulfur phosphorus and silicon These have to be removed Removal of sulfur Sulphur has to be removed first in a separate process Magnesium powder is blown through the molten iron and the sulfur reacts with it to form magnesium sulfide

Get PriceIn the basic oxygen process BOP molten iron from a blast furnace and iron scrap are refined in a furnace by lancing or injecting high purity oxygen The input material is typically 70 percent molten metal and 30 percent scrap metal The oxygen reacts with carbon and other impurities to remove them from the metal

Get PriceHow does a blast furnace work step by step In a blast furnace fuel coke ores and flux limestone are continuously supplied through the top of the furnace while a hot blast of air sometimes with oxygen enrichment is blown into the lower section of the furnace through a series of pipes called tuyeres so that the chemical reactions take place throughout
